More details on CHAMBER:
MLKBallet and the Tacoma Arts Commission present: CHAMBER
an evening of contemporary dance and live chamber music at Urban Grace on March 29th at 7:00 P.M. (902 Market Street, Downtown Tacoma)

Featuring original choreography by Faith Stevens and the world premier of commissioned music for cello, violin, piano, and electronics by local composer Brad Hawkins, CHAMBER blends contemporary dance with new music and bold 20th century works by Claude Debussy, Olivier Messiaen, and John Cage. CHAMBER joins old traditions with new and explores the visual aspects of music and dance performance, as performing artists share the stage.

MLKBallet is a tuition-free dance training program committed to providing accessible, quality ballet training for children in the Tacoma area.  We produce contemporary dance shows in Tacoma as a way of building a dance audience and to provide our students, and their families, opportunities to experience all levels and types of dance in the Tacoma community.
